Adhesive bonding is a proven method for joining plastics and dissimilar materials in an array of consumer electronic products. These include virtually any product with an electronic “brain,” including cellphones, computers, cameras, augmented-reality goggles, charging devices, headphones and earbuds and drones.
While adhesives offer the assurance of high-strength bonds, the production managers who use them often lament the time, effort and equipment required to cure them properly. Each bonded assembly requires fixturing, clamping and unclamping until the adhesive is fully cured and bond strength is ensured.
